Timeless external facades

Dekton

More abrasion resistant than granite, Cosentino’s Dekton material comes in a versatile range of sizes and thicknesses capable of meeting the most complex technical requirements to create truly iconic designs.

Dekton has the same hardness as quartz and is extremely resistant to water and stains, while coming in a myriad of colours and finishes from ultra-glossy, to matte, to velvet.

Cosentino also offsets 100% of CO2 emissions over Dekton’s entire product lifecycle, making it the only cradle-to-grave carbon neutral surface on the market.

Stylish internal cladding

Choose from any of Cosentino’s superb internal cladding systems. We can bond panels of up to 4mm thickness directly to your interior walls, while thicker panels will be attached via a robust mechanical fixing system.


Dekton
We use globally trusted fixing systems, such as Hilti, Fischer, or Envelope, to fix Dekton panels to the side of your building.

Choose from visible or concealed fixing systems, with the option of mechanical or chemical fastening, a mix of the two or cementitious adhesives.
Silestone
Highly stain, scratch and impact resistant, Silestone offers a range of natural stone, marble and industrial tones to compliment any interior space.

It comes in two different thicknesses and can seamlessly integrate with worktops, offering an easy maintenance option with a 25 year guarantee.
Sensa
From white-toned natural stone to high-impact black colours, Sensa brings unique design opportunities from kitchen fronts to chimney cladding and living room walls.

Featuring a unique anti-stain treatment, this material is low maintenance, does not need to be resealed once fitted and won’t be damaged by regular cleaning products.
Scalea
The ultimate in natural stone, Scalea is extracted and selected under the highest standards of excellence to create unique designs in 200 colours, ranging from marble and granite to limestone.

This timeless internal cladding material offers endless possibilities for texture, shape and size, offering exceptional hardness and high resistance to moisture.
